ivar
Sjøbliss skrev On 5.1.2021 at 23.51:Håper tråden kan inspirere i alle retninger. Både enklere og mer avanserte. Jeg har lært en masse siden starten og jeg blir bare mer og mer engasjert. Stakkars kona... Men tilogmed hun digger å kunne starte dieselvarmeren fra under dyna. Bare den pokkers septikmåleren som irriterer vettet av meg....
Dreuf skrev On 5.1.2021 at 12.39:Denne tråden begynner å bli ganske avansert, som fort kan skremme folk litt. Så bra at folk skriver om enklere oppsett også.
Så kan man heller bli bitt av basillen og emigrere videre etterhvert ;)
Nå har jeg lest denne tråden 2 ganger, så hodet er fullt av et sammensurium av begreper i hytt og pine
Så for å klare å få en viss oversikt over "hva gjør hva" så har jeg sammenfattet denne lista her , og tenkte den sikkert er til hjelp for andre som har lyst til å ta steget ut i dette men føler seg litt overveldet av mengden informasjon.
Med alle forbehold om mulige feil og utelatelser - rettelser er høyst velkomne
Digital lego - ordliste for dummies, v0.1
Hardwareplatformer + OS/verktøy
Raspberry Pi / Rpi / Pi - billige, kompakte, strømgjerrige og anvendelige "single board computers" Nå i 4.generasjon.
Raspbian - offisielt OS for Rpi. Heter nå Raspberry Pi OS.
hassos - OS for Rpi tilpasset Home Assistant
Venus - OS opprinnelig for Victron systemer men etterhvert også Rpi
SOC - "System on a chip" (Kan også bety "State of charge" i batterisammenheng)
Arduino - mikrokontroller (mcu) opprinnelig utviklet til undervisningsformål
ESP8266 - mye brukt chip/modul
ESP32 - videreutvikling av 8266
NodeMCU - Firmware for 8266
GPIO - "General Purpose IO" - programmerbare inn/utganger på feks Rpi
hatt / tophatt - kort for montering på Rpi
økosystem for hjemmeautomasjon:
Home assistant - HA - hass.io
domotics -
Hubitat -
Homey -
Smartthings - Samsungs smart home system
Tellstick - kommersielt web basert system
Phosconn - programvare for lysdesign / lysstyring
Blynk - skybasert, kommersiell iot platform
Cayenne - skybasert iot plattform
OpenPlotter - "home server for båtbruk"
programmeringsverktøy / språk
ESPeasy / ESPhome / Tasmota - verktøy for programmering/firmware på ESP moduler
node.js - Javascript
node-red - grafisk programmeringsverktøy
Python - Python is an interpreted, high-level and general-purpose programming language. Emphasizes code readability
PHP - skriptspråk
LUA - språk brukt i NodeMCU ++
darautveksling / visualisering
Signalk - What is Signal K? A Free and Open Source universal marine data exchange format
Modbus - Modbus is a communication protocol used for transmitting information over serial lines between electronic devices.
MQTT - samler inn og videreformidler data fra sensorer i form av meldinger
Mosquitto - mye brukt MQTT broker
Telegraf - agent for innhenting av data fra flere kilder og til feks Influx
Influxdb - database egnet for målinger / tidsserier
Grafana - dashbord for å visualisere data fra feks Influx
Lovelace - dashbord i Home Assistant
Json - strukturert dataformat
yaml - format brukt bla for konfigurasjonsfiler
websocket - WebSocket is a computer communications protocol, providing full-duplex communication channels over a single TCP connection.
REST api - programmeringgrensesnitt
NMEA 0183/2000 - kommunikasjonsstandard
iKomminicate - NMEA-> SignalK Gateway
trådløs kommunikasjon
433 - 433 mhz standard for sensorer / brytere. Enveis og svak sikkerhet
Z-wave - toveis kommunikasjon. Ikke den mest strømgjerrige -
LoRa - LoraWan , trådløs teknologi for lengre rekkevidde
Zigbee - teknologi med vekt på lavt strømforbruk
RaspBee - zigbee gateway i form av utvidelseskort til Rpi
ConBee - zigbee gateway for usb tilkobling
DeConz - verktøy for raspbee / conbee
zha - zigbee home automation
Rflink - 433 MHz gateway
Zigbee brytere / sensorer
Xiaomi / Figaro / Sonoff/ Gledopto / dafan / Namron Innr
Verktøy
Docker - løsning for å kjøre programmer i Containere
DuckDNS - dynamisk DNS tjeneste
SSH - Secure Shell / kryptert fjerntilgang
WebHookRelay - fjerntilgangsløsning
nginx proxy - fjerntilgangsløsning
Nabu Casa - fjerntilgangsløsning for Home assistant
GitHub - nettsamfunn for utviklere
Pastebin - deling av tekst / data osv
BalenaEtcher - verktøy for å flashe minnekort feks for operativsystem til Rpi
Circuit Lab - verktøy for elektroniske skjema
Geany - GUI teksteditor / IDE
Visual Studio Code - Visual Studio Code is a free source-code editor made by Microsoft for Windows, Linux and macOS.
div hardware:
Buckboard - step-down strømforsyning
Breadboard - koblingsbrett for prototyping
Veroboard - universal printplate
UBEC - se buckboard
Nextion . LED display for bruk feks med Rpi
Shelly - 8266 styrt rele
Mausberry - kontrollert nedkjøring av Rpi
rfxcomm - transceiver firmware for 433 MHz
annet:
HACS - Home Assistant Community Store
I2C - seriell buss overføringsstandard
BMS - battery management system
Victron - systemer for lading / solceller etc
CCGX - stytingsenhet/panel for Victron
IFTTT - "If this then that" - web basert verktøy
empirbus - Kommersiell løsning,NMEA2000 - digital switching
MotionEye / Tensorflow - Videoverktøy, bevegelsesdeteksjon/bildetolking
CGNAT - Carrier grade NAT , teknologi brukt av noen 4G operatører , gir ikke offisiell IP adresse til ruter
Girder - Girder is a free and open source web-based data management platform
Eventghost - EventGhost is an advanced, yet easy-to-use extensible automation tool for Windows.
Yeld - ???